有没有做字的网站,短视频拍摄剪辑培训班,门户,人人网1 问题 彭于晏是众多男生女生心中的男神#xff0c;那么他的BMI为多少#xff0c;身体状况如何呢#xff1f; 2 方法 运用python中数据类型转换#xff0c;while 循环语句#xff0c;if/elif/else 条件语句等方法计算彭于晏的BMI#xff0c;判断他的身体状况。 计算公式… 1 问题 彭于晏是众多男生女生心中的男神那么他的BMI为多少身体状况如何呢 2 方法 运用python中数据类型转换while 循环语句if/elif/else 条件语句等方法计算彭于晏的BMI判断他的身体状况。 计算公式身体质量指数BMI 体重kg / 身高m ** 2 判断标准BMI 18.5 过轻 18.5 BMI 23.9 正常 24 BMI 27 微胖 28 BMI 32 肥胖 BMI 32 非常肥胖 代码清单 1 # 带提示语输入赋值 height float(input(请输入身高cm)) weight float(input(请输入体重kg)) # BMI计算 bmi weight / ((height / 100) ** 2) # 根据BMI值判断身体状况 if bmi 18.5: print(您的BMI值为:{:.2f},属于过轻要按时吃饭哟 .format(bmi)) elif bmi 18.5 and bmi 23.9: print(您的BMI值为:{:.2f},属于正常请保持乐观心态.format(bmi)) elif bmi 24 and bmi 27: print(您的BMI值为:{:.2f},属于微胖请少吃宵夜.format(bmi)) elif bmi 28 and bmi 32: print(您的BMI值为:{:.2f},属于肥胖请多运动.format(bmi)) elif bmi 32: print(您的BMI值为:{:.2f},属于非常肥胖请管住嘴多运动.format(bmi)) 3 结语 针对计算人们的BMI以此判断人们的身体状况问题我们提出了使用条件判断的方法证明该方法是有效的但是此方法仍有较为繁琐代码较多易出错等问题此后可以继续研究将其过程简化。